Question 4 – 20 marks

Determine the radius r and height h of the right circular cone with the smallest curved surface area,
i.e., not including its base, that contains a fixed volume V. Note that the volume of such a cone is
πr2h/3, while the surface area of the curved surface is πrl, where l is the slant height shown in Figure
Q4 below.
